Abstract
We prove that the ground state of a system of fermions is orthogonal to the ground state in the presence of a finite range scattering potential, as . This implies that the response to application of such a potential involves only emission of excitations into the continuum, and that certain processes in Fermi gases may be blocked by orthogonality in a low-, low-energy limit.
